Shooting at Israeli-Egyptian border: The Egyptian police shot and killed Saturday two African refugees, including a seven-year-old Sudanese girl as they tried to cross the border into Israel, security and hospital sources said.
Speaking on condition of anonymity, the security sources said an Egyptian patrol opened fire on the refugees to stop them from getting across the border south of the Rafah crossing. They added that seven other African migrants had been detained, including the dead child's mother.
Their deaths bring to 16 the number of refugees killed at the border this year. Hospital sources said the other victim was an unidentified African in his thirties who was killed by a gunshot wound to his back.
Egypt has pursued a crackdown on African migrants that has seen up to 1,000 Eritrean asylum seekers deported since June 11,despite UN objections.
